S’More is the New Dating App to Take the Superficiality Out of Online Dating

AlleyWatch by AlleyWatch
S’More is the New Dating App to Take the Superficiality Out of Online Dating
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

A new dating app is on the scene and it’s trying to make online dating less superficial.  S’more is the dating app for millennials, prioritizing conversation over appearances with a novel approach where the respective profile photos of two matched individuals are progressively unblurred based on the engagement in conversation. S’more is completely free for users and it differentiates itself by offering premium content that educates users on the data behind dating.

AlleyWatch sat down with CEO and Founder Adam Cohen-Aslatei to learn more about his vision for millennial dating, the company’s future expansion plans, and the state of online dating today.

Tell us about the product or service that Something More offers.

S’More (a.k.a. Something More) is a next-gen relationship app built to provide daters with a totally interactive way of getting to learn more about a person before evaluating them on the basis of appearance. Our parent company is called Something More Inc., and everything we do is centered on providing our community more. More than just a pretty face!

How is S’More different?

S’More is designed to prioritize getting to know a person before deciding if you like them and before you even see them. The more you engage and chat with a person, the more their profile photos unblur and the more their private content unlocks. S’More makes it easy and fun to learn about a person before making a judgment based on little more than a selfie. While most dating apps focus on an image first, S’More focuses on the whole person and elevates the standard of online dating. All of our features support that mission. As an example, we are the first and only relationship app to require all daters to verify their profile photos with a selfie to protect against cat-fishing and under-age usage. S’More is an inclusive app and we do not allow filtering based on any discriminating factor. Our logo includes an equality sign because it doesn’t matter who you are, or who you’re attracted to, if your end goal is a relationship, then we’re the app for you!

What market does S’More target and how big is it?

S’More is designed to transition Millenials from casual dating apps into relationships. There are over 24M millennials + in the US that have used dating apps and are still single. That’s our primary target, but anyone looking for “Something More” is invited to join the community regardless of age, gender, or sexual identity, etc.

Who do you consider to be your primary competitors?

An interesting fact about this space is that the average dater has 4 different dating/relationship apps on their phone. So, while any app that focuses on helping to find relationships is technically a competitor, S’More occupies a unique position in the market by ushering in the third generation of dating apps that focus on the whole person rather than on a selfie.

What is the business model?

S’More is a free app that also offers a subscription service to unlocks additional premium features. We rethought the idea of premium features in the dating space by pulling inspiration from utility, gaming, and transportation apps and designed the “Discover” section to immerse our users in the data behind dating. This has never been done before and our research shows that users’ willingness to pay for these types of features has never been higher.

What inspired the start of S’More?

After spending over 10 years in the dating and ad tech space, I felt like there had not been a major innovation since Tinder invented the swipe. Most dating apps that I knew of focus on image first, yet millennials are the largest generation to still be single at this point in their lives. I wanted to create an app that elevated the industry and provided a secure and high-quality environment where expectations were similar. That’s our premise: that everyone on S’More is looking for …Something More!

What are the milestones that you plan to achieve within six months?

We plan to launch out of beta by the end of the year. We will launch S’More by city starting in Boston and Washington DC, with their high concentration of young professionals and graduate students, a key cohort for us. From there we will go to Chicago, New York, and LA.

What is the one piece of startup advice that you never got?

It may sound obvious, but no one ever told me just how important it is to step back from time to time to refocus on the “big picture.” In a startup you find yourself working on a million little things, and you can get really bogged down in minutiae. Even in the early days it’s important to prioritize and invest your time where it will have the biggest impact.

If you could be put in touch with anyone in the New York community who would it be and why?

I’ve always admired Barry Diller for his vision and courage to take big risks across industries. He has the unique ability to not only understand the future of consumer technology but to also invest in the right businesses and the right leaders to run them.

Why did you launch in New York?

We based the company in New York because of the amazing community of highly qualified professionals that are unmatched anywhere else in the world.
